Lexicon :: Strong's G2813 - kleptō

Choose a new font size and typeface
κλέπτω
Transliteration
kleptō (Key)
Pronunciation
klep'-to
Listen
Part of Speech
verb
Root Word (Etymology)
A primary verb
Dictionary Aids

Vine's Expository Dictionary: View Entry

TDNT Reference: 3:754,441

Strong’s Definitions

κλέπτω kléptō, klep'-to; a primary verb; to filch:—steal.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 13x

The KJV translates Strong's G2813 in the following manner: steal (13x).

  1. to steal

    1. to commit a theft

    2. take away by theft i.e take away by stealth

STRONGS G2813:
κλέπτω; future κεψω (the Sept. also in Exodus 20:14; Leviticus 19:11; Deuteronomy 5:19, for κλέψομαι more common ((?) cf. Veitch, under the word; Kühner, § 343, under the word, 1:848) in secular authors); 1 aorist ἐκλεψα; (from Homer down); the Sept. for גָּנַב;
a. to steal; absolutely, to commit a theft: Matthew 6:19; Matthew 19:18; Mark 10:19; Luke 18:20; John 10:10; Romans 2:21; Romans 13:9; Ephesians 4:28.
b. transitive, to steal i. e. take away by stealth: τινα, the dead body of one, Matthew 27:64; Matthew 28:13.
